Custom Specifications
| Parameter | Specification |
| Glass Type | 3.3 Borosilicate (Low Expansion) |
Thermal Expansion | 3.3 × 10⁻⁶ /K |
| Softening Point | ~820°C |
| Light Transmittance | ≥92% |
Chemical Resistance | Excellent (Class S1 Acid / A2 Alkali) |
Outer Diameter (OD) | 2mm – 500mm (custom) |
Wall Thickness | 0.5mm – 20mm (custom) |
Length | Up to 3000mm (custom) |

FAQWhat does "3.3" mean in borosilicate glass?
It refers to the coefficient of thermal expansion (3.3 × 10⁻⁶/K), indicating excellent resistance to temperature fluctuations compared to ordinary glass.Is this tube ready for use or needs further processing?
